Abstract

一种搬运管理的方法及系统,其中方法包括:根据预设周期对制造执行装置接收的搬运信息进行监测(S11);判断制造执行装置的搬运信息是否有更新(S12);若有,将更新后的搬运信息发送至物料控制装置(S13);对更新后的搬运信息进行特征内容识别;根据识别的特征内容将所述搬运信息进行优先级标记(S15);根据优先级标记进行搬运工作(S16)。通过预设周期对制造执行装置接收的搬运信息进行监测,并将更新后的搬运信息即时发送至物料控制装置,并对待搬运产品的搬运信息进行特征内容识别,标注搬运优先级,从而提高了搬运系统的搬运效率,并节约了搬运成本。

[0003] 背景技术
[0004] 目前制造执行系统 (MES) 下搬运指令给物料控制系统 (MCS) , 指令内容为 产品从一个地点搬运到另一个地点, 物料控制系统 (MCS)会依照下指令的先后次 序去执行搬运。 因为物料控制系统 (MCS)没有够足的信息来判断, 物料控制系统 (MCS)因信息不足, 会造成先搬未满批的产品或工艺间隔吋间 (Q-TIME) 没有 那么急的产品等, 造成生产效率和搬造效率较差。

[0047] 参见图 1, 是本申请实施例提供的一种搬运管理的方法的示意流程图, 如图所 示, 该方法包括以下步骤 S11~S16:
[0048] 步骤 S11 : 根据预设周期对制造执行装置接收的搬运信息进行监测。
[0049] 具体地, 制造执行装置对搬运信息进行接收, 例如收集、 整合及应用工厂现场 的各项生产信息, 系统将会根据预先设定的吋间周期对搬运信息进行监测, 来 获知当前的搬运信息, 具体吋间周期可自由设定, 如每隔 1分钟对搬运信息进行 监测。 [0050] 进一步地, 预设周期也可以是空间周期, 例如, 将某一搬运设备到达一预定位 置至再次到达该预定位置作为一个周期, 即, 在本实施例中, 搬运设备每次到 达该预定位置则对制造执行装置接收的搬运信息进行监测。 如此可避免设备进 行不必要的重复的监测动作。
[0051] 步骤 S12: 判断制造执行装置的搬运信息是否有更新。
[0052] 具体地, 系统对制造执行装置的搬运信息是否有更新进行判断, 即如上述中的 通过监测设备对搬运信息进行监测, 判断当前监测结果与前一次的监测结果是 否相同。
[0053] 步骤 S13: 若有, 将更新后的搬运信息发送至物料控制装置。
[0054] 具体地, 如果监测到制造执行装置的搬运信息有更新, 即发现当前监测结果与 前一次的监测结果不相同, 则将更新后的搬运信息 (当前监测到的搬运信息) 发送至物料控制装置。
[0055] 步骤 S14: 判断待搬运产品是否满批。
[0056] 具体地, 在将待搬运的产品进行搬运之前, 通过制造执行装置接收的搬运信息 来确认哪些产品是属于同一批次的, 并对该批次的产品有没有满批进行判断识 别。
[0057] 步骤 S15: 根据产品是否满批来进行优先级标记。
[0058] 具体地, 若识别到同一批次的产品已经满批了, 则对该批次的产品进行优先级 标记, 标记为优先搬运。
[0059] 步骤 S16: 根据优先级标记进行搬运工作。
[0060] 具体地, 在搬运的吋候, 会根据所标记的优先级来进行搬运工作, 如果产品已 经满批, 则对该满批产品进行优先搬运标记, 较其他未满批的优先搬运。 通过 对待搬运产品进行是否满批次的判断, 并标记满批次产品进行优先搬运, 如此 可以维持机台持续工作 (mn status) 的吋间, 避免了因搬运未满批次的产品而导 致机台空转 (idle) 吋间变长和搬运次数的增加, 从而提高了机台的工作效率, 节约成本。
[0061] 进一步地, 若同吋多组产品达到满批, 获取每组产品搬运所需的单组吋长; [0062] 所述根据识别的特征内容将所述搬运信息进行优先级标记将执行对所述单组吋 长对应的产品进行标记。
[0063] 具体地, 在搬运的吋候不可能每次恰好待搬运产品满批了, 机台便进行了搬 运。 在待搬运产品满批后到机台进行搬运之前的这段吋间如果出现多组产品达 到满批, 则会在搬运之前对待搬运的产品搬运完成所需的吋间进行与判断, 通 过搬运完成所需的吋间对待搬运的满批产品进行优先级标记, 吋间越短的标记 越优先, 如八、 B、 C三组产品同吋满批在等待搬运, 而对应 A、 B、 C三组产品 所需的搬运吋间依次为!^、 m、 n (其中 k〉m〉n) , 则对搬运吋间为 n的 C组产品 标记优先, 即优先搬运 C组产品, 如此可以减少接下来组别产品所需等待的吋间 , 提高其进入到后续工序的效率。
[0064] 参见图 2, 是本申请实施例提供的一种搬运管理的方法的示意流程图, 如图所 示, 该方法包括以下步骤 S21~S27:
[0065] 步骤 S21: 根据预设周期对制造执行装置接收的搬运信息进行监测。
[0066] 具体地, 制造执行装置对搬运信息进行接收, 例如收集、 整合及应用工厂现场 的各项生产信息, 系统将会根据预先设定的吋间周期对搬运信息进行监测, 来 获知当前的搬运信息, 具体吋间周期可自由设定, 如每隔 1分钟对搬运信息进行 监测。
[0067] 步骤 S22: 判断制造执行装置的搬运信息是否有更新。
[0068] 具体地, 系统对制造执行装置的搬运信息是否有更新进行判断, 即如上述中的 通过监测设备对搬运信息进行监测, 判断当前监测结果与前一次的监测结果是 否相同。
[0069] 步骤 S23: 若有, 将更新后的搬运信息发送至物料控制装置。
[0070] 具体地, 如果监测到制造执行装置的搬运信息有更新, 即发现当前监测结果与 前一次的监测结果不相同, 则将更新后的搬运信息 (当前监测到的搬运信息) 发送至物料控制装置。
[0071] 步骤 S24: 对待搬运产品距下一工艺流程的第一剩余吋间进行统计。
[0072] 具体地, 第一剩余吋间即为待搬运产品从一个工艺步骤结束到下一工艺步骤幵 始之间的一个间歇吋间 (Q-time) , 此处将对每组产品的具体间歇吋间进行统计 [0073] 步骤 S25: 识别出每个第一剩余吋间的排列顺序。
[0074] 具体地, 识别出具体的第一剩余吋间 (Q-time的剩余吋间) 后, 将第一剩余吋 间按照具体吋间的多少来进行排列。
[0075] 步骤 S26: 根据每个第一剩余吋间的排列顺序对应的待搬运产品来进行优先级 标记。
[0076] 具体地, 按照第一剩余吋间具体吋间的排列顺序对待搬运产品进行标记, 第一 剩余吋间少的标记优先级靠前。
[0077] 步骤 S27: 根据优先级标记进行搬运工作。
[0078] 具体地, 在搬运的吋候, 会根据所标记的优先级来进行搬运工作, 第一剩余吋 间少的标记为优先搬运, 则在实际搬运吋对该优先标记的产品进行优先搬运, 先于第一剩余吋间更多的待搬运产品。 通过对待搬运产品的第一剩余吋间 (即 为 Q-time的剩余吋间) 的长度进行判断, Q-time越短产品进行优先搬运, 如此可 以避免搬运了 Q-time吋间充足的产品却使得一些产品超过了 Q-time, 而导致超过 Q-time的产品需要回去返工 (rework) , 从而避免了制造成本的增加, 提高了搬 运效率。
[0079] 参见图 3, 是本申请实施例提供的一种搬运管理的方法的示意流程图, 如图所 示, 该方法包括以下步骤 S31~S38:
[0080] 步骤 S31 : 根据预设周期对制造执行装置接收的搬运信息进行监测。
[0081] 具体地, 制造执行装置对搬运信息进行接收, 例如收集、 整合及应用工厂现场 的各项生产信息, 系统将会根据预先设定的吋间周期对搬运信息进行监测, 来 获知当前的搬运信息, 具体吋间周期可自由设定, 如每隔 1分钟对搬运信息进行 监测。
[0082] 步骤 S32: 判断制造执行装置的搬运信息是否有更新。
[0083] 具体地, 系统对制造执行装置的搬运信息是否有更新进行判断, 即如上述中的 通过监测设备对搬运信息进行监测, 判断当前监测结果与前一次的监测结果是 否相同。
[0084] 步骤 S33: 若有, 将更新后的搬运信息发送至物料控制装置。
[0085] 具体地, 如果监测到制造执行装置的搬运信息有更新, 即发现当前监测结果与 前一次的监测结果不相同, 则将更新后的搬运信息 (当前监测到的搬运信息) 发送至物料控制装置。
[0086] 步骤 S34: 获取待搬运产品距离机台初始停放棚位的距离顺序。
[0087] 具体地, 监测到每个待搬运的产品距离机台初始停放棚位的距离, 并按照每个 待搬运产品的距离长短来进行顺序排列。
[0088] 步骤 S35: 对每个机台的当前操作第二剩余吋间进行统计。
[0089] 具体地, 第二剩余吋间为机台的当前操作结束的剩余吋间, 将每个机台的当前 操作结束的剩余吋间集中归类。
[0090] 步骤 S36: 识别第二剩余吋间的先后顺序。
[0091] 具体地, 将统计的各个机台的当前操作结束的剩余吋间按照吋间的长短进行排 序。
[0092] 步骤 S37: 按照先后顺序对应的机台对对应距离顺序的待搬运产品进行优先级 标记。
[0093] 具体地, 按照机台当前操作结束的剩余吋间长短顺序来标记对应距离顺序的待 搬运产品, 具体顺序为操作结束的剩余吋间自短至长对应标记距离机台自近至 远的产品。
[0094] 步骤 S38: 根据优先级标记进行搬运工作。
[0095] 具体地, 在搬运的吋候, 会根据所标记的优先级来进行搬运工作, 即机台当前 操作剩余吋间最短的对应标记距离机台初始停放棚位距离最近的待搬运货物, 最先达到待机 (idle) 的机台搬运离机台初始停放棚位最近的待搬运产品。 通过 对机台距离 idle的吋间进行判断, 并对应标记搬运离机台初始停放棚位最近的待 搬运产品, 如此可以维持机台持续工作 (mn status) 的吋间, 避免了出现一个机 台在搬运且还有等待的货物, 而另一机台 idle的状况发生, 从而提高了机台的工 作效率。
